Hockey Hall of Fame 2015: Lidstrom, Fedorov, Pronger, Housley, Ruggiero (Puck Daddy)

The Hockey Hall of Fame selection committee announced it’s Class of 2015 on Monday: Detroit Red Wings legends Nicklas Lidstrom and Sergei Fedorov; former Buffalo Sabres great Phil Housley; current Arizona Coyote Chris Pronger; former Hockey Hall of Fame chairman Don Hay and Carolina Hurricanes owner Peter Karmanos, Jr. in the Builder category; and U.S. Olympic great Angela Ruggiero in the women’s player category.
